Tokkers’ Tips – Canelo vs Charlo, Opetaia

With Canelo vs Charlo, Jai Opetaia, and many more in action, there’s plenty of value in the betting markets this weekend. I’ve picked out my best bets for this week’s edition of Tokkers’ Tips. 

In the biggest fight of the weekend, Saul Alvarez defends his undisputed 168lbs title against Jermell Charlo. I see a very close competitive fight in this one, with both men having success. I can’t see either man being stopped in this one however. So my play is Alvarez vs Charlo to go the distance at 4/9. 

On the undercard in Vegas. Jesus Ramos takes a step up against perennial contender Erickson Lubin. I believe Ramos will be able to grind Lubin down with his awkward size and southpaw volume punching. My bet for the contest is Ramos to win in rounds 7-12 at 13/8

Also on the undercard in Vegas. I can see an upset victory for Mario Barrios against former champion Yordenis Ugas. I think a mixture of a long lay off for Ugas, with the style of Barrios being all wrong for him will see Barrios win the fight. There’s enough value in the straight money line for market for this one though, so my play is Barrios to win at 2/1

In the main event in London I believe we have the best value bet of the weekend. Jai Opetaia is simply levels above Jordan Thompson who hasn’t really beaten anyone above British level (and not exactly looked convincing in doing so). I see Opetaia being dominant and winning via stoppage. So my play is Opetaia stoppage at 10/11
